Architecture and Smart Contract Design
Institutional liquidity pools on Floventra are built on a modular smart contract framework that separates pool logic from asset custody. Each pool uses a unique vault contract that holds only the specific pair of assets (e.g., USDC/ETH). The platform’s automated market maker (AMM) engine implements a concentrated liquidity curve, allowing liquidity providers to allocate capital within custom price ranges. This reduces impermanent loss for institutional participants who require predictable exposure.
The settlement layer executes trades via a batch auction mechanism, minimizing slippage for large orders. Unlike retail-oriented pools, these institutional pools enforce a minimum lock-up period of 7 days and require whitelist-based access. All pool parameters-fee tiers, price bounds, and rebalancing triggers-are hardcoded in immutable bytecode and verified on-chain. Risk Mitigation via Oracle Integration
Floventra pools rely on a decentralized oracle network (Chainlink-based) to fetch real-time price feeds. If an oracle deviation exceeds 0.5% within a 10-second window, the pool automatically pauses trading and triggers a circuit breaker. This prevents flash loan attacks and manipulation during volatile periods. Additionally, each pool maintains a reserve buffer of 5% of total TVL as insurance against smart contract exploits.
Capital Efficiency and Yield Mechanics
Institutional pools employ dynamic fee structures that adjust based on pool utilization. When utilization (ratio of borrowed liquidity to total liquidity) is below 30%, the fee is 0.05%. Above 70%, it scales linearly to 0.30%. This incentivizes liquidity providers to stay active during low-demand periods while compensating them for risk during high volatility. The yield is compounded automatically into the liquidity position every 4 hours via a keeper network.
Liquidity providers receive LP tokens that represent their share of the pool. These tokens are ERC-4626 compliant, enabling integration with external treasury management systems. Floventra also offers a “yield booster” module: if an institution stakes its LP tokens for at least 30 days, it receives an additional 15% of the pool’s trading fees as a bonus, distributed weekly.
Capital Rebalancing Strategies
Pools are rebalanced automatically when the asset price moves beyond the predefined range. The rebalancing algorithm uses a time-weighted average price (TWAP) over 1 hour to avoid unnecessary adjustments. This reduces gas costs and prevents premature exits. Institutions can set custom rebalancing thresholds via the platform’s API, allowing integration with their own risk management frameworks.
Operational Security and Compliance
All institutional pools are audited by three independent firms (Trail of Bits, Quantstamp, and ConsenSys Diligence) before deployment. The audit reports are publicly available on the Floventra governance portal. Funds are held in non-custodial smart contracts; the platform never has direct control over assets. Multi-signature timelock controllers (4-of-7 signers) govern protocol upgrades, with a 48-hour delay for any parameter change.
For compliance, each pool implements a permissioned ERC-20 wrapper that restricts transfers to verified addresses only. Know-your-customer (KYC) is performed via a third-party identity oracle (Civic), and only institutional accounts with a minimum net worth of $1M are allowed. The platform logs all transactions to an off-chain audit trail that meets GDPR and SOC 2 Type II standards.
